Key Replacement

The best way to avoid a costly car key replacement is to have an extra. If you don't own a spare key, you can ask someone to duplicate your existing key. This may require a trip to your local locksmith that can cost up to $150.

You can also go to your local auto parts store. This kind of store may offer a lower cost but be aware that they may not be able to programme the newer types. If your key has an immobilizer or key fob, you will have to program it to communicate with your car.

Keys that do not have chips for older vehicles are typically able to be duplicated by a professional but if you have a transponder chip inside the key that must be programmed, it will cost you a lot more money. Genesky says he can replace a mechanical key with an integrated transponder for about $200.

Transponder Keys

Transponder keys are among the most popular kinds of car keys available there, and for good reason. They provide a variety of advantages over non-transponder keys like the fact that they are hard to duplicate and will work with your vehicle's immobilizer. It's important to remember that a non-transponder key may be the best choice in certain scenarios.

Transponders are tiny microchips which are incorporated into the key head made of plastic. When you insert a transponder in the ignition of your vehicle it transmits a message to the computer. The computer confirms the authenticity of the key and permits the car to start.

If you own a transponder key it's best to keep it in a safe place. It's also important to ensure that it's not exposed to excessive heat or moisture for prolonged periods of time, since this could damage the chip. It is also recommended to keep spares in the event that you lose the original transponder key.

Transponder chips have been in use in automobiles for a while. Most cars built after 1998 have transponder chips. They help reduce theft of cars and provide peace of mind knowing you can only start your vehicle. But that doesn't mean they're invincible. Some skilled car thieves have found ways to hot wire vehicles, even those with transponders fitted.

Key Fobs

Key fobs, that are basically mini remotes for entry and ignition (or another function) in your vehicle, allow drivers to open windows and doors without turning the keys physically. Modern key fobs have many upgraded features, like a panic button which activates the alarm system of the vehicle. This draws attention and discourages would-be thieves.

Most fobs are powered with small batteries. You can find these coins-shaped batteries at hardware stores, big-box retailers and even online. Connect the two halves and replace the old battery with a new one. There are step-by-step directions in the owner's manual, or at the dealer service department.

Fobs use cryptographic methods to encode signals that they transmit to the receiver inside your vehicle. This can prevent hacking and cloning, as and spoofing, a method in which attackers record and replay the signal to unlock or start your vehicle.

Some modern key fobs have a feature that lets you track the location of your car from your phone if you lose it. When you hit a lock or unlock button on the fob, it transmits a signal to a cell network. The signal is then translated by a special app on your smartphone into the location of your car which is visible on maps.

Even older key fobs might include security features that help ensure your car's security. For example, some fobs have a "rolling code" that generates different encrypted signals each when you press a button. These rolling codes make it harder for attackers to spoof or clone the signals, and they also prevent the attacker from knowing the type of key you're using in order to control your car.

Some key fobs are available at auto parts stores and other retailers. However, others are only available from the dealership. This is because the dealership has the knowledge and expertise to create replacement fobs that are specific to the vehicle.
